Output 3fb60e92232c1ea71a529990312c91c859748d14ea4f1aeba548e2960999e934:108

value
21371772
script pubkey
OP_0 OP_PUSHBYTES_20 573eb7e044dd5d2bf981d90c98777c5466818276
address
bc1q2ult0czym4wjh7vpmyxfsamu23ngrqnkh47uj7
transaction
3fb60e92232c1ea71a529990312c91c859748d14ea4f1aeba548e2960999e934
spent
true